Output abdec1ae6e4102e77679a113123650f487318193c04b57bb3ec3199b94278698:114

value
435551
script pubkey
OP_0 OP_PUSHBYTES_32 08f8685d4d871baa23b928fc01d50c1c8ce5f37c0998f85ce018724c6f1aa76e
address
bc1qpruxsh2dsud65gae9r7qr4gvrjxwtumupxv0sh8qrpeycmc65ahq9arvhg
transaction
abdec1ae6e4102e77679a113123650f487318193c04b57bb3ec3199b94278698
confirmations
159936
spent
true